A recipe uses 1/4 cup of sugar for every 1/2 teaspoon of cinnamon . What is the unit rate in teaspoons per cup?

Step-by-step explanation:

1/4 cup of sugar = 1/2 tea spoon. (1)

Multiplying both sides by 4, we have

1/4 * 4 cup of sugar = 1/2 * 4 tea spoon. (2)

1 cup of sugar = 2 tea spoon
